The ship was ordered while the company was still Austro-Hungarian. Laid down in February 1916 and launched 11.06.1919 as "Piave" she was the first ship launched by San Rocco after the war. "Piave" was completed 04.05.1921. 1924 for a short time renamed "Piave II" (why??) "Piave" was scuttled at Assab 10.04.1941.
"Piave" was part of a group of five ships ordered by Navigazione Libera Triestina with lattice masts, the others were "Timavo" and "Rosandra" built by San Rocco, too, and "Monte Grappa" and "Duchessa d'Aosta" built by San Marco.
